Which is better for beginners: acoustic or classic guitar?

Both the guitars doesn't make any difference for the beginners, because they are going to start learning only from the foundations. But Playability wise, The classical guitar has nylon strings which is softer than the acoustic guitar's steel string. it also depends on the age of the learner. Hope you find it helpful.
